On Wednesday, October 14, James Firestone, the newly appointed president of the Xerox Channels Group, will explain the transition Xerox has made from light lens to digital and how new digital products will redefine the market spaces it now competes in. Xerox created the Channels Group in 1997 to market its personal and network laser and ink jet printers See inkjet printer. , multifunctional devices, personal copiers, fax machines and supplies. The Channels Group markets a complete line of digital standalone and networked peripherals through indirect channels such as retail superstores, resellers and dealers. The Xerox Channels Group is an entrepreneurial "company within the company" dedicated to becoming the fastest growing source of personal and networked document solutions sold through indirect channels worldwide.
